WebGay Shame is a movement from within the queer communities described as a radical alternative to gay mainstreaming. The movement directly posits an alternative view of … Webexperience of shame, Gay Shame groups expose the limitations of identity-based pride discourse, through showing how exclusionary and reaffirming of status quo power relations this discourse can be and they reveal the need for a connectivity and solidarity of the oppressed to question power relations and expose socioeconomic, racial, national flowkey sign in https://dvbattery.com
